Job Summary

  • The role involves providing holistic nursing care and coordinating medical services for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ities in residential homes.
  • Employees will conduct medication pass observations, perform quality assurance checks, and advocate for the optimal health of the people they support.
  • RHA Health Services offers benefits including Paid Time Off, health insurance, a 401(k) retirement program, and free training opportunities for full-time employees.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Provide holistic nursing care to individuals
  • Conduct medication pass observations
  • Coordinate preventative and routine medical care
  • Document nursing care provided accurately
  • Assist physicians with on-site clinics

Nice-to-have

  • Positive and personable individual
  • Ability to work independently
  • Strong communication with interdisciplinary team
  • Advocacy skills for people supported
  • Organized prioritization of work tasks

Key Requirements

  • Graduation from accredited licensed nurse program
  • Current LPN license with no restrictions
  • Current CPR Certification or eligibility
  • Must be at least 18 years of age
  • Pass criminal background and registry checks
